Cunningham, Letzring Named NAIA Scholar-Athletes

William Penn University Athletics

Oskaloosa–Statesmen cagers T.J. Cunningham (Jr., Lynnville, Iowa, Physical Education) and Titus Letzring (Sr., Alta, Iowa, Digital Communication) were honored for their excellence in the classroom as they were named 2016-2017 Daktronics-NAIA Division I Men’s Basketball Scholar-Athletes Monday.

Cunningham had a 3.58 Grade Point Average entering this spring, while Letzring owned a 3.74 GPA. They were among a list of 62 Division I men’s basketball players from within the NAIA to be awarded the laurel. The honor is the second for Letzring and the first for Cunningham.

To be eligible for the award, athletes must be of at least junior academic standing, maintain a cumulative grade point average of 3.5 or above on a 4.0 scale, and have attended the nominating institution for at least one full academic year.
